DC LEAGUE OF SUPER-PETS. Jared Stern, director, co-script, producer (one of five). Sam J. Levine, co-director. John Whittington, script with Jared Stern.[1] Kim Taylor, production design.[2] USA: Warner Animation Group (production) / Warner Bros. (distribution), 2022.[3]

Classified by IMDb as "Animation | Action | Adventure" — a superhero movie using the major DC Comics characters in almost-cameo appearances, while featuring non-human Terran animals that gain super powers. But with Superman as co-star.

Significant here for SF opening — revisionist retelling of the the Superman origin story of the rocketing off from a dying Krypton not only of Kai-El, the future Superman,[4] but his puppy pet — and this film's occasional dips into SF, as is traditional with superhero narratives from Superman's origins on. Note often comic use of high technology, plus glances at cyborgs, cybernetic fighting suits,[5] and floating robots suggestive of the threatening variety in THE BACK HOLE (film).
